Let’s face it: cardboard boxes are a hassle! You can buy new ones-which adds up in cost pretty quickly-or you can spend time tracking down free ones that may not cut the mustard. Even if no mold is visible on the box, it may be growing between the plies. Water breaks down the composition of the cardboard itself, and the box will not be reliable. We mentioned this above, but it is worth repeating! Once a box has gotten wet, even just in one corner, it should never be used again. Don’t use a box if any of the corners are softened or the box struggles in any way to maintain its shape. If it crosses your mind whether to use a particular box, just recycle it! All cardboard boxes will eventually fail, and you don’t want that to happen in the middle of your move. If you pack your books into boxes that were designed for stuffed animals, you might have a problem. Boxes are made for a variety of purposes, and some can handle more weight than others. Non-uniform boxes will not be as tightly packed, and therefore not as safe as uniform boxes. Ideally, you should have three uniform box sizes: small, medium, and large. Friends and family may have boxes left over from their own moves. Your employer also may have some boxes to get rid of, such as copy paper boxes. Liquor stores often have strong, uniformly sized boxes on hand. If there are retailers in your neighborhood, ask them if they have any boxes they’re getting rid of.
